RULE: 20 - USE OF CONTAINER EQUIPMENT -FREE TIME, DETENTION & DEMURRAGE Eff: 01APR2020

a. Carrier is a non-vessel operating common carrier and the equipment it uses to provide transportation services to Merchant is provided by the vessel-operating common carrier ("VOCC") that operates the vessel transporting the cargo or Container Equipment Leasing Companies. b. VOCC or Leasing Company may impose detention charges if empty containers released for loading and/or loaded containers released for unloading are not returned within a specified period of time ("free time"). Merchant shall be liable to Carrier for any detention charges imposed on Carrier by VOCC or Leasing Company as a result of Merchant's failure to return containers within applicable free time, plus an administrative fee of USD75, or 10% of the applicable detention charges, whichever is greater. c. VOCC or Leasing company may impose demurrage charges if loaded containers are not removed from the marine terminal within a specified period of time ("free time"). Where service is "port" at destination and removal of containers from the marine terminal is responsibility of Merchant, Merchant shall be liable to Carrier for any demurrage charges imposed on Carrier by VOCC or Leasing Company as a result of Merchant's failure to remove containers within applicable free time, plus an administrative fee of USD50, or 10% of the applicable detention charges, whichever is greater.
